Rotel Spiced Sausage & Cream Cheese Bites Recipe

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 18 minutes
  • Total Time: 33 minutes
  • Yield: 24 bites

Delicious Rotel Spiced Sausage & Cream Cheese Bites combine savory ground spiced pork sausage, tangy diced tomatoes with green chilies, creamy softened cream cheese, and sharp cheddar cheese all wrapped in flaky puff pastry. These easy-to-make, golden-baked appetizers are perfect for parties, game days, or any casual gathering.


Ingredients

Scale

Puff Pastry

  • 2 sheets puff pastry, thawed

Sausage Filling

  • 1 pound ground spiced pork sausage, cooked and crumbled
  • 1 can (10 ounces) Rotel diced tomatoes with green chilies, well-drained
  • 8 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ese

Egg Wash

  • 1 egg, beaten


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ven and Prepare Baking Sheet: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and ensure even baking.
  2. Cook Sausage: In a skillet over medium heat, cook the ground spiced pork sausage until thoroughly browned and crumbled. Drain any excess grease to keep the filling from being oily.
  3. Mix Filling: In a mixing bowl, combine the cooked sausage, well-drained Rotel diced tomatoes with green chilies, softened cream cheese, and shredded cheddar cheese. Stir until all ingredients are evenly blended to create a flavorful filling.
  4. Prepare Puff Pastry Squares: Roll out the thawed puff pastry sheets and cut each into 3-inch squares. Place a spoonful of the sausage and cheese filling in the center of each square.
  5. Form Triangles and Seal: Fold each square into a triangle shape over the filling. Press the edges firmly to seal and prevent the filling from leaking during baking.
  6. Apply Egg Wash and Bake: Arrange the filled pastries on the prepared baking sheet. Brush the tops with beaten egg to give them a golden, glossy finish. Bake in the preheated oven for 15 to 18 minutes, or until the pastry is puffed and golden brown.
  7. Cool and Serve: Remove the bites from the oven and allow them to cool for 3 to 4 minutes before serving to let the filling set slightly and to avoid burns.

Notes

  • Make sure to drain the Rotel well to avoid excess moisture that can make the pastry soggy.
  • Use sharp cheddar for a more pronounced cheesy flavor, or substitute with your favorite cheese blend.
  • For an extra kick, add a pinch of cayenne pepper or smoked paprika to the sausage mixture.
  • These bites can be prepared ahead and baked just before serving to keep the pastry crisp.
  • If puff pastry is not available, crescent roll dough can be used as an alternative, though the texture will differ.
